1 Chronicles 16:20 In-Context
18
Saying, "To you I will give the land of Canaan, As the portion of your inheritance."
19
When they were only a few in number, Very few, and strangers in it,
20
And they wandered about from nation to nation, And from one kingdom to another people,
21
He permitted no man to oppress them, And He reproved kings for their sakes, saying,
22
"Do not touch My anointed ones, And do My prophets no harm."
